Result = bizbase_workerA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"TodoWorkEntity": switch ($handleMode) { case "fetchallTeam": $handleMode = "fetchallTeamByTrader"; break; case "fetchallTeamFollow": $handleMode = "fetchallTeamFollowByTrader"; break; case "fetchall": $handleMode = "fetchallByTrader"; break; case "fetchallRecurit": case "fetchallRecuritNew": case "fetchallRecuritGroup": break; default: throw new GeneralException("", "fetchPageData-{$bizCatalog}不支持或不可访问的handleMode!"); } $ajaxRes->Result = bizbase_todoWorkA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"ComplaintEntity": switch ($handleMode) { default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_complaintA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"RecruitEntity": switch ($handleMode) { case "fetchall": $handleMode = "fetchallByTrader"; break; case "fetchallDelegate": $handleMode = "fetchallDelegateByTrader"; break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_recruitA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"Trader2Entity": switch ($handleMode) { case "fetchall": $handleMode = "fetchallByTrader"; break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_trader2Abo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"AccountEntity": switch ($handleMode) { case "fetchall": $handleMode = "fetchallByTrader"; break; default: throw new GeneralException("", "fetchPageData-{$bizCatalog}不支持或不可访问的handleMode!"); } $ajaxRes->Result = bizbase_accountEntityA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"TraServiceEntity": switch ($handleMode) { case "fetchall": $handleMode = "fetchallByTrader"; break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_traServiceA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"InteractionEntity": switch ($handleMode) { case "fetchallSuggestion": break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_interactionA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"AppraisalEntity": switch ($handleMode) { case "fetchall": break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_appraisalA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; case "NoticeEntity": switch ($handleMode) { case "fetchall": break; default: throw new GeneralException("", "entityDataHandle-{$bizCatalog}不支持的handleMode!"); } $ajaxRes->Result = bizbase_noticeAboutQuery($subSystem, $baseUser, $bizTrader, $handleMode, $pageIndex, $pageSize, $ajaxdata, $GPC); break; default: throw new GeneralException("", "不支持的bizCatalog!"); } } catch (Throwable $e) { $friendMsg = get_class($e) == 'GeneralException' ? $e->friendmsg : $e->getMessage(); throw new GeneralException("", "通用分页查询排序接口异常:" . $friendMsg, LOG_CATALOG, 0, $e); }